GHSA-RV2Q-F2H5-6XMG OpenClaw's Node role device-identity bypass allows unauthorized node.event injection
Summary A client authenticated with a shared gateway token could connect as role=node without device identity/pairing, then call node.event to trigger agent.request and voice.transcript flows. GHSA-P4WH-CR8M-GM6C OpenClaw: shell-env trusted-prefix fallback allowed attacker-controlled binary execution via $SHELL
Summary shell-env fallback trusted prefix-based executable paths for $SHELL, allowing execution of attacker-controlled binaries in local/runtime-env influence scenarios. Details In affected versions, shell selection accepted either: 1. a shell listed in /etc/shells, or 2. any executable under...

OpenClaw's config env vars allowed startup env injection into service runtime
Summary OpenClaw allowed dangerous process-control environment variables from env.vars for example NODEOPTIONS, LD, DYLD to flow into gateway service runtime environments, enabling startup-time code execution in the OpenClaw process context. Details collectConfigEnvVars accepted unfiltered keys...
